Asia-US East Coast field fee hits new excessive of $9,400

Container charges on the benchmark Asia to U.S. commerce lanes are rising, amid surprisingly spry shopper demand following an early peak transport season.

That demand comes as inflationary pressures push up the price of retail items and industrial merchandise, and an array of provide chain and geopolitical components proceed to weigh on world ocean transport.

Within the Center East, the stalemate over management of the Strait of Hormuz reveals no signal of abating. Because the U.S.-Iran warfare stretches into its sixth month, President Donald Trump’s command-by-social-media-post has didn’t put collectively the framework of an inexpensive exit technique, leaving Tehran able to dictate phrases. Iranian management this week stated they might wait out the remaining two-plus years of Trump’s administration, if crucial.  

Iran’s escalating calls for now embody a ban on U.S. vessels, transit charges and warfare reparations. However that hasn’t deterred the worldwide liners CMA CGM, Maersk (OTC: AMKBY) and Mediterranean Transport Co., from increasing or returning to the Purple Sea, regardless of renewed assaults there.

The UK Maritime Commerce Operations safety monitor reported two incidents within the area on Tuesday. A cargo vessel off the coast of Yemen within the southern Purple Sea was hit by an unknown projectile, whereas a container ship was focused by army forces within the Gulf of Oman. There have been no additional particulars.

The SONAR Ocean Reserving Index reveals regular y/y development.

Asia-U.S. West Coast container charges elevated 11% to $6,826 per forty foot equal (FEU) within the newest Freightos Baltic Index.  Asia-U.S. East Coast costs elevated 1% to $9,144 per FEU, a brand new excessive for the yr.

Trans-Pacific charges that had been transferring in tandem with Asia-Europe costs for the reason that early peak season begin in late Could have recently diverged.

“East Coast charges which had been about steady since hitting the $9,000/FEU mark in early July are as much as a brand new excessive of $9,400/FEU thus far this week,” stated analyst Judah Levine, chief analyst for Freightos (NASDAQ: CRGO), a contributor to SONAR information. “West Coast costs – which fell by way of most of July, presumably due extra to capability additions than quantity drops on reflection – have climbed $1,300/FEU for the reason that begin of the month to about $7,400/FEU thus far this week, although charges are $200/FEU under their July excessive.”

The shock surge led the Nationwide Retail Federation to revise its outlook for a major import drop in August and into September, to  extra even, elevated demand by way of September. 

“This shift might mirror some shippers – who had been frontloading forward of the July tariff deadline – extending their ordering now {that a} sharp obligation hike didn’t materialize,” Levine stated. “Others who might have been cautious with their peak season ordering resulting from a lot financial uncertainty, could also be growing shipments as shoppers proceed to point out resilience regardless of elevated charges of inflation.”
